The Science of Weather: How Doppler Radar reads weather

Curated and Reviewed by Lesson Planet

Students read about how radar detects changes in the weather. For this lesson on weather reporting, students read a diagram that shows how radar reads weather. This lesson includes discussion questions and an individual activity that can be completed with the use of a newspaper.
